What is a Wrongful Death?
Wrongful death describes a circumstance where a private passes away due to somebody else's negligence or wrongful act. Typical scenarios include:

Filing a wrongful death claim involves several critical steps:
Consultation: Families ought to start by seeking advice from a wrongful death attorney. It's necessary to talk about the situations of the death and collect info on possible claims.
Investigation: The attorney will undertake an extensive investigation to gather all required proof and files.
Filing the Claim: The attorney will prepare and file the legal complaint, consisting of details concerning the departed, the responsible party, and the grounds for the wrongful death claim.
Discovery: Both celebrations exchange proof and files to construct their case.
Settlement Negotiations: The attorney will engage in settlements to reach a settlement that compensates the family.
Trial: If settlements stop working, the case may go to trial, where both sides provide their arguments to a judge and jury.

When handling a wrongful death claim, households ought to think about the following:
Statute of Limitations: Each state has a time limitation for filing wrongful death claims, which can range from one to three years. It's crucial to remain within this limit to protect legal rights.
Qualified Parties: Not everybody can start a wrongful death claim. Usually, instant family members such as partners, children, and parents are eligible.
